在当今的数字化时代,服务器和客户端之间的交互变得越来越普遍,为了确保数据的安全性和访问的合法性,服务器的客户端授权成为了一个重要的议题,本文将深入探讨服务器的客户端授权的概念、重要性以及实施方法。
一、服务器的客户端授权
服务器的客户端授权,简而言之,就是服务器对客户端进行身份验证和权限分配的过程,这一过程确保了只有经过授权的客户端才能访问服务器上的资源或服务,这种授权机制对于保护敏感数据、防止未授权访问以及维护系统的整体安全性至关重要。
二、为什么需要服务器的客户端授权?
1、数据安全:通过授权机制,可以确保只有经过验证的客户端才能访问敏感数据,从而大大降低数据泄露的风险。
2、访问控制:授权机制允许管理员根据客户端的身份和角色分配不同的访问权限,实现精细化的访问控制。
3、合规性要求:许多行业和法规都要求对访问进行严格的控制和记录,服务器的客户端授权有助于满足这些合规性要求。
4、提升用户体验:通过个性化的授权策略,可以为不同用户提供定制化的服务体验,提升用户满意度。
三、如何实施服务器的客户端授权?
实施服务器的客户端授权通常涉及以下几个步骤:
1、身份验证:服务器需要对客户端进行身份验证,确保其身份的真实性,这可以通过用户名和密码、数字证书、双因素认证等多种方式实现。
2、权限分配:一旦客户端通过身份验证,服务器就需要根据其身份和预设的规则分配相应的访问权限,这些规则可以基于客户端的角色、部门、地理位置等因素进行定义。
3、访问控制:在客户端尝试访问服务器上的资源时,服务器会根据其权限进行检查,只允许有权限的客户端进行访问。
4、日志记录与监控:为了确保授权机制的有效性,服务器还需要记录所有的访问尝试和授权结果,并进行实时监控,以便及时发现并处理异常情况。
四、实施服务器的客户端授权的挑战与解决方案
尽管服务器的客户端授权带来了诸多好处,但在实施过程中也面临着一些挑战:
1、复杂性管理:随着客户端数量的增加和业务需求的变化,授权规则可能变得越来越复杂,为了解决这个问题,可以使用集中式的授权管理系统,通过自动化工具来简化规则的配置和管理。
2、性能影响:授权检查可能会增加服务器的处理负担,影响系统性能,为了减少这种影响,可以采用缓存机制,将常用的授权结果存储起来,减少重复检查的次数。
3、安全性保障:授权机制本身也可能成为攻击的目标,需要采取额外的安全措施,如加密通信、定期更换密钥等,来保障授权机制的安全性。
服务器的客户端授权是确保数据安全和访问合法性的关键环节,通过合理的身份验证、权限分配、访问控制以及日志记录与监控,可以有效地保护服务器上的资源和服务免受未授权访问的威胁,在实施过程中也需要面对复杂性管理、性能影响和安全性保障等挑战,通过采用先进的技术和管理策略,可以克服这些挑战,实现高效、安全的服务器客户端授权机制。
六、FAQs
Q1: 如何更改服务器的客户端授权设置?
A1: 更改服务器的客户端授权设置通常涉及修改授权规则或策略,这可以通过访问服务器的管理界面或使用特定的管理工具来完成,在修改设置之前,建议先备份现有的配置,以防万一出现问题可以恢复,修改完成后,需要重启服务器或相关服务以使更改生效。
Q2: 如果忘记客户端授权密码怎么办?
A2: 如果忘记了客户端授权密码,通常可以通过以下几种方式解决:一是联系服务器管理员或支持团队,请求他们重置密码;二是如果启用了自助服务功能,可以尝试通过回答安全问题或使用备用邮箱/手机号来重置密码;三是检查是否有单点登录(SSO)或其他集成认证方式可用,通过这些方式绕过密码直接登录,在处理此类问题时,请确保遵循组织的安全政策和流程。
到此,以上就是小编对于“服务器的客户端授权”的问题就介绍到这了,希望介绍的几点解答对大家有用,有任何问题和不懂的,欢迎各位朋友在评论区讨论,给我留言。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1378363.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复